Understanding the Dress Code
Before choosing an outfit, it’s essential to consider the wedding dress code. Here are some common ones and what to wear for each:
- Formal/Black Tie: Opt for an elegant floor-length gown or an embellished midi dress. Pair with statement jewellery and a sophisticated clutch.
- Semi-Formal: A chic midi or knee-length dress, an elegant jumpsuit, or a well-tailored pantsuit works perfectly.
- Casual: A flowy maxi dress, a stylish wrap dress, or a dressy skirt-and-blouse combo.
- Beach Wedding: Lightweight fabrics like chiffon or linen in bright or pastel colors. Avoid high heels; instead, opt for stylish flats or wedge sandals.
Flattering Wedding Outfit Choices for Women Over 60
Fashion should always complement your body type and comfort level. Here are some flattering choices:
- Midi and Maxi Dresses: These offer a graceful look and are easy to move in. Choose A-line or empire waist styles for a flattering silhouette.
- Wrap Dresses: A classic option that enhances the waist and suits most body types.
- Tailored Jumpsuits: A modern yet sophisticated alternative to dresses.
- Suit Sets: A chic blouse paired with wide-leg trousers or a matching blazer set exudes class and elegance.
Choosing the Right Colors and Fabrics
The right color and fabric can elevate your look instantly. Consider the following:
- Colors: Soft pastels (lavender, blush, baby blue), jewel tones (emerald, sapphire, burgundy), or classic neutrals (navy, gray, beige) work beautifully.
- Fabrics: Lightweight, breathable, and elegant fabrics such as chiffon, silk, crepe, or lace enhance comfort and style.
Accessorizing with Grace
Accessories can make or break an outfit. Here’s how to style them elegantly:
- Jewelry: Keep it simple yet stylish. A pearl necklace, a statement bracelet, or elegant stud earrings work well.
- Handbags: A small clutch or a structured handbag in a neutral or complementary color.
- Footwear: Low-heeled pumps, dressy flats, or stylish block heels for comfort and elegance.
- Layers: Add a bolero, an elegant shawl, or a tailored jacket for extra sophistication and warmth if needed.
Fashion Tips for Body Confidence Wedding Dress
Looking fabulous is all about feeling confident in your outfit. Here are some tips to enhance your best features:
- Choose structured pieces that provide definition, such as a wrap dress or tailored blazer.
- Opt for flattering necklines like V-necks or boat necks to elongate the torso.
- Emphasize your waist with belted dresses or fitted silhouettes.
- Don’t be afraid to add a touch of personality with prints, lace details, or textured fabrics.
Dos and Don’ts for Female Over 60
Here are some general guidelines to ensure you always look polished:
Dos:
✔ Choose comfortable, elegant outfits that allow you to move freely.
✔ Stick to the wedding theme and respect the dress code.
✔ Opt for age-appropriate yet stylish pieces that reflect your personality.
✔ Ensure proper fit by getting alterations if needed.
✔ Wear breathable fabrics suited for the season.
Don’ts:
✖ Avoid overly flashy or overly casual outfits unless specified.
✖ Steer clear of white or off-white dresses to avoid clashing with the bride.
✖ Don’t wear extremely high heels if you’re not comfortable in them.
✖ Avoid heavy or excessive accessories that may overwhelm your outfit.
